Change order of arguments

pull/985/head
Andrew Watkins 2017-03-09 14:37:42 -08:00
parent f590aeaeb5
commit b5e432c764
3 changed files with 8 additions and 8 deletions

View File

@ -146,7 +146,7 @@ export const deleteUserAsync = (user, addFlashMessage) => (dispatch) => {
deleteUserAJAX(user.links.self, addFlashMessage, user.name)
}
export const updateRoleUsersAsync = (users, role) => async (dispatch) => {
export const updateRoleUsersAsync = (role, users) => async (dispatch) => {
try {
await updateRoleUsersAJAX(role.links.self, users)
dispatch(publishNotification('success', 'Role users updated'))
@ -155,7 +155,7 @@ export const updateRoleUsersAsync = (users, role) => async (dispatch) => {
}
}
export const updateRolePermissionsAsync = (permissions, role) => async (dispatch) => {
export const updateRolePermissionsAsync = (role, permissions) => async (dispatch) => {
try {
await updateRolePermissionsAJAX(role.links.self, permissions)
dispatch(publishNotification('success', 'Role permissions updated'))

View File

@ -35,11 +35,11 @@ const RoleRow = ({
onUpdateRolePermissions,
}) => {
const handleUpdateUsers = (u) => {
onUpdateRoleUsers(u.map((n) => ({name: n})), role)
onUpdateRoleUsers(role, u.map((n) => ({name: n})))
}
const handleUpdatePermissions = (allowed) => {
onUpdateRolePermissions([{scope: 'all', allowed}], role)
onUpdateRolePermissions(role, [{scope: 'all', allowed}])
}
const perms = _.get(permissions, ['0', 'allowed'], [])

View File

@ -80,12 +80,12 @@ class AdminPage extends Component {
this.props.deleteUser(user, this.props.addFlashMessage)
}
handleUpdateRoleUsers(users, role) {
this.props.updateRoleUsers(users, role)
handleUpdateRoleUsers(role, users) {
this.props.updateRoleUsers(role, users)
}
handleUpdateRolePermissions(permissions, role) {
this.props.updateRolePermissions(permissions, role)
handleUpdateRolePermissions(role, permissions) {
this.props.updateRolePermissions(role, permissions)
}
render() {